Pinpoint Test
- CHECK THE FOG LAMP SWITCH PID
- Ignition ON.
- Using a scan tool, view FLM PIDs .
- Using a scan tool, monitor the FLM FOG_F_SW PID while pressing and releasing the fog lamp switch.
Does the PID indicate the fog lamp switch is active when pressed and inactive when released?
- Yes: VERIFY the BCM fuse 47 (15A) is OK. If OK, GO to 2 . If not OK, REFER to the appropriate OEM WIRING DIAGRAMS to identify the cause for the circuit short.
- No: INSTALL a new FLM. REFER to Front Lighting Control Module (FLM) .
- BYPASS THE BCMNOTE: If the fuse in the jumper wire fails, REFER to the appropriate OEM WIRING DIAGRAMS to identify the cause for the circuit short.
- Ignition OFF.
- Disconnect: BCM C2280E.
- Connect a fused jumper wire:
BCM Battery C2280E Positive Pin Circuit Measurement / Action Pin Circuit 5 CLF12 (BN/YE) - Battery Positive
Do the fog lamps illuminate?
- Yes: REMOVE the jumper wire. GO to 3 .
- No: REMOVE the jumper wire. REPAIR the BCM fog lamp output circuit for an open.
- CHECK FOR CORRECT BCM OPERATION
- Disconnect and inspect all BCM connectors.
- Repair:
- corrosion (install new connector or terminals - clean module pins)
- damaged or bent pins - install new terminals/pins
- pushed-out pins - install new pins as necessary
- Reconnect the BCM connectors. Make sure they seat and latch correctly.
- Operate the system and determine if the concern is still present.
Is the concern still present?
- Yes: CHECK OASIS for any applicable TSBs . If a TSB exists for this concern, DISCONTINUE this test and FOLLOW TSB instructions. If no TSBs address this concern, INSTALL a new BCM. REFER to BODY CONTROL MODULE (BCM) - WITHOUT INTELLIGENT ACCESS (IA) , or REFER to BODY CONTROL MODULE (BCM) - WITH INTELLIGENT ACCESS (IA) .
- No: The system is operating correctly at this time. The concern may have been caused by module connections. ADDRESS the root cause of any connector or pin issues.
